Inga
pezizifera
Benth.
Published In:
London Journal of Botany 4: 587. 1845. (
London J. Bot.
)
Synonymy
Inga riopalenquensis A.H. Gentry
Project Name Data
(Last Modified On 7/27/2009)
Acceptance :
Accepted
Original Catalogue Data
(Last Modified On 7/27/2009)
Habit:
Tree
Status:
Native
Elevation:
0-500, 500-1000, 1000-1500
Region:
Coastal and Amazonian
Province:
Carchi, Esmeraldas, Napo, Sucumbíos
Voucher Specimen:
Carlos Aulestia - 1086 - QCNE
Reference:
Dodson, C.H. & A.H. Gentry. 1978. Flora of the Río Palenque Science Center: Los Ríos Province, Ecuador. Selbyana 4(1–6): i–xxx, 1–628.
Sousa Sánchez, M. 1993. El género Inga (Leguminosae: Mimosoideae) del sur de México y Centroamérica, estudio previo para la Flora Mesoamericana. Ann. Missouri Bot. Gard. 80(1): 223–269.
Renner, S. S., H. Balslev & L.B. Holm-Nielsen. 1990. Flowering plants of Amazonian Ecuador—A checklist. AAU Rep. 24: 1–241.
Pennington, T. D. 1997. Genus Inga: Bot. 1–844. The Royal Botanic Gardens, Kew.
